  • Université Du Littoral Côte D'Opale
    Phd Candidate
    Université Du Littoral Côte D'Opale Oct 2017 - Nov 2020
    Lebanon - France
    The objective of my project, entitled "Synthesis of new complexing entities based on calix[4]pyrrole for the decontamination of natural radionuclides in aquatic media" was to reinforce scientific knowledge on the trapping of Technologically Enhanced Naturally Occurring Radionuclides. These latter, the result of releases from the oil, mining or geothermal industries, can be found at abnormally high levels in soils and aquatic environments leading to an emerging health risk in several parts of the world.In order to face this concern, the implementation of decontamination processes through selective extractants is a key issue. In this context, the aim of this project was the synthesis and characterization of new calix[4]pyrrole supramolecular architectures capable of extracting radionuclides in a reliable and selective manner. These "cages molecules" can eventually be fixed on polymeric supports leading to a decontamination process or protection of aquatic environments.

  • The Cyprus Institute
    Research Intern
    The Cyprus Institute Apr 2017 - Jul 2017
    Nicosia - Cyprus
    The study was conducted in the Mediterranean island of Cyprus, governed by a highly variablesemi-arid climate. The interest for hydrologic studies in this region is derived from the climatechange this area is experiencing, and the need to understand how it is affecting its hydrologicalregimes. These studies are in most cases carried out through the use of hydrologic models. In this project, we focused on the Peristerona watershed, considered representative of northern Troodos mountains. Based on available data of rainfall and runoff and the characteristics of the watershed, the simulation of the flow at the outlet of the watershed and the contribution of the groundwater to the flow was done using three hydrologic models:(1) GR4J (Génie Rurale a quatre paramètres journaliers)(2) GR6J (Génie Rurale a six paramètres journaliers)(3) PART (base-flow separation routine)
